At the median Australian café, a Lemongrass & Ginger Tea costs $5.00 this reading. The middle half of venues sit between $5.00 and $5.63 — but the regional spread is the story. In Bendigo the median runs $5.50; in Melbourne City it's $5.00.
Sample sizes vary by region — every number on this page ships with its n, and regions below our confidence bar are marked indicative or thin. Medians, not means: one $40 outlier doesn't move the number.
A Lemongrass & Ginger Tea costs $5.00 at the median Australian café, based on 668 priced menus in the April 2026 reading. The middle half of cafés charge between $5.00 and $5.63.
Australian Capital Territory is cheapest at $5.00; Northern Territory is dearest at $5.75.
Of the regions we read, Bendigo has the dearest median at $5.50 and Melbourne City the cheapest at $5.00.
